Senior Spacecraft Flight Software Engineer

Job expired!

Ви готові стати частиною проривної місії в космічних технологіях? True Anomaly шукає талановитих та амбітних людей для розробки інноваційних рішень, що вирішують задачі наступного покоління в галузі інженерії, виробництва та експлуатації для космічної безпеки та стійкості.

Космос відіграє ключову роль у забезпеченні процвітання на Землі, від комунікацій та фінансів до навігації та логістики. True Anomaly присвячена створенню передових технологій, що поєднують космічні апарати, програмне забезпечення та штучний інтелект, щоб підняти можливості США, їхніх союзників та комерційних партнерів на новий рівень. Ми прагнемо захищати глобальну безпеку, забезпечуючи доступ до космосу та його стійкість для всіх.

Будь джерелом переваги: Ми створюємо асиметричні переваги завдяки креативності та винахідливості.

Що потрібно? Ми кидаємо виклик припущенням, щоб досягти амбітних результатів.

Це люди: Наша команда – наша конкурентна перевага, і ми стаємо кращими разом.

Як старший інженер з польотного програмного забезпечення в True Anomaly, ви здобудете досвід у кожній фазі програми космічних апаратів, включаючи проєктування, аналіз, виробництво, тестування та політ. Наша культура наголошує на інноваціях та швидкості, роблячи це ідеальною роботою для тих, хто прагне досягти свого повного потенціалу.

  • Керівництво та допомога в циклі розробки програмного забезпечення, включаючи проєктування, розробку, інтеграцію та тестування для управління командами та даними, апаратного вводу/виводу та контролю космічного апарату.
  • Розробка програмних комунікаційних протоколів для бортового обладнання.
  • Проєктування та реалізація підсистеми виявлення, ізоляції та відновлення несправностей.
  • Співпраця з командою наземного ПЗ C2 для розробки функціональності місії від початку до кінця.
  • Реалізація сценаріїв командної секвенції на борту для управління операціями космічного апарату.
  • Співпраця з командою тестових інженерів для розробки та виконання тестів космічного апарату, підсистем та компонентів.
  • Ступінь бакалавра в галузі комп'ютерних наук, електротехніки, комп'ютерної інженерії або відповідної сфери, а також понад 4 роки досвіду у розробці реального часу багато ниткових програм.
  • Володіння мовою програмування C++.
  • Досвід у розробці низькорівневих драйверів пристроїв та систем із критично важливими функціями безпеки.
  • Дисциплінованість у роботі з системами управління версіями, безперервної інтеграції та безперервного постачання.
  • Знання вбудованого Linux.
  • Знання мережевих протоколів, таких як UDP та TCP/IP.
  • Зручність у роботі зі стандартними інструментами для вбудованих систем, компіляторами, налагоджувачами та інтегрованими середовищами розробки (IDE).
  • Ступінь магістра в галузі комп'ютерних наук, електрот